Abstract EN

The effect of chemical treatment using different organic solvents and different immersion time on optical properties of Copper Phthalocyanine Tetrasulfonic Acid tetrasodium Salt (CuPcTs) thin films which are fabricated via the spin coating was investigated in this work.

The chemical bonds structure and their locations of as-deposited and treated films also studied using Forrier Transform-Infra Red (FTIR) measurements.

the peaks corresponding to C=C aromatic bond, C-N bond, C-C bond and S=O bond increase at 40 min then decrease at 60 and 80 min for time treatment with both chloroform and talwen.

The absorption spectra of the films prepared and chemical treated of CuPcTs was measured and used to calculate the absorption coefficients and energy gaps.

The intensity of peaks for B-band and Q-band increase then decrease and the energy gap decrease from 1.41 to 1.38 eV for Q band and from 3.08 to 3.01 eV for B band at 40 min then increase to 1.39 eV for Q band and from 3.01 to 3.06 eV for B band at chemical time treatment 80 min with chloroform.

While the intensities increase and the energy gap, for the two bands, decrease from 1.43 to 1.40 eV for Q band and from 3.06 to 2.99 eV for B band with increasing treatment time with Talwen to 80 min.-
